Higher effectiveness liquid chromatography (HPLC) emerged as a robust analytical Software during the seventies as development was built in bonding durable phases to silica [one]. The primary report of the HPLC approach for nicotine and cotinine in smokers’ urine was by Watson in 1977 [2]. He done an extraction of basified urine and used a traditional-section isocratic strategy with UV detection. As opposed with present GC procedures, this technique was more quickly with equally nicotine and cotinine eluting through the column in a lot less than 5 minutes. Afterwards, a swift process using XAD-2 resin for sample preparing accompanied by standard-period HPLC and UV detection for ultimate dedication was reported and claimed detection restrictions for nicotine and cotinine of 2 ng/mL [three].
